What the IMPRS Program Focuses On
The International Max Planck Research School for Sustainable Metallurgy focuses on advancing the science of metals in a way that aligns with environmental and economic sustainability.
Research topics within the program often include recycling technologies, energy-efficient metal production, circular economy strategies, and reducing the environmental footprint of industrial processes. These areas are becoming increasingly important as industries look for ways to balance growth with environmental responsibility.
The program combines academic training with hands-on research, allowing students to explore both theoretical and practical aspects of metallurgy.
What the Scholarship Covers
The IMPRS Scholarships provide comprehensive financial support to selected candidates. This typically includes a monthly stipend, health insurance, and coverage of research-related expenses.
Students are also given access to advanced laboratories and equipment, enabling them to carry out high-level research without resource limitations.
In addition to financial support, the program offers structured training, workshops, and opportunities to attend conferences, helping participants build both academic and professional skills.

Who Can Apply
The IMPRS Sustainable Metallurgy Scholarships are open to international candidates who have a strong academic background in relevant fields such as materials science, engineering, chemistry, or physics.
Applicants are typically expected to hold a master’s degree or equivalent qualification. In addition to academic performance, candidates should demonstrate a clear interest in sustainability and research.
Strong analytical skills, motivation, and the ability to work in an interdisciplinary environment are important qualities for applicants.
How the Application Process Works
Applying for the IMPRS program involves submitting an online application that includes academic transcripts, a CV, and a statement of purpose.
The statement of purpose is a key component, as it allows candidates to explain their research interests and how they align with the program’s focus.
Shortlisted applicants may be invited for interviews, where they can discuss their background, ideas, and potential contributions in more detail.
